Description
Birmingham Adult Education Service require a supplier for the provision of a protection solution(s).
This is a New License requirement and not a Renewal and no product is available to trade in or trade up. Quotations must only provide a new license offering.
Solution should incorporate Endpoint protection and Server protection.
Endpoint devices require support for Windows 7 and above, 32- or 64-bit and macOS. Solution should provide endpoint security with anti-virus protection and provide next-generation anti-exploit, anti-ransomware, root cause analysis, and advanced system cleaning technology. Server specific protection is required with integrated anti-ransomware, application whitelisting, along with advanced anti-malware and HIPS providing easy, centralized management of the security of servers. Support for Windows Server 2012 and later.
